			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p align="left">Take a short cruise that departs from a port you can drive to, vacation in your own city, go camping in a state park or head to a nearby theme park.</p>
<p align="left">These are just a few of the 18 ideas for summer vacations for well under $800 in the latest issue of the <a href="http://www.TravelSmartNewsletter.com ">TravelSmart newsletter</a>.</p>
<p align="left">For vacationing in your own city or a nearby urban center, the newsletter points out that many hotels have lower weekend rates when business travelers are gone, often with amenities like free breakfast or passes to local attractions. Just outside Chicago, for example, TravelSmart recommends the <a href="http://www.carletonhotel.com ">Carleton of Oak Park </a>- at 1110 Pleasant St., which has 120 spacious old-fashioned rooms (all with kitchens) starting at $138, and 25 motor lodge rooms starting at $113. A free shuttle takes you to Oak Park attractions, including <a href="http://www.gowright.org/">Frank Lloyd Wright&#8217;s home </a>and <a href="http://www.ehfop.org/">Hemingway&#8217;s birthplace</a>, or take the fast commuter train to downtown Chicago.</p>
<p align="left">Another idea: Join a day trip run by a local cultural institution. Many libraries, museums, historic societies and houses of worship offer reasonably priced day-long bus trips to interesting historic sites or parks.</p>
<p align="left">Some of TravelSmart&#8217;s ideas are tips, such as traveling in a group. You may be able to get a hotel discount for booking as few as five to 10 rooms for relatives and friends. Some hotels offer great deals for families, like <a href="http://www.ichotelsgroup.com/h/d/hi/1/en/c/2/content/dec/teaser/hi/1/en/lp/kids.html">Holiday Inn&#8217;s &#8220;Kids Eat Free&#8221;</a> deal in which children 12 and under can order free from a kids&#8217; menu with a paying adult, and the <a href="http://www.marriott.com/marriott.mi?page=family-getaway">&#8220;Escape! Family Time Package&#8221;</a> at certain Marriotts, which provide free meals for kids under 12, along with a free in-room pizza party.</p>
<p align="left">The newsletter also says that it&#8217;s usually cheaper to stay in a B&amp;B than a hotel, and that many inns are offering free gas or discounts through <a href="http://www.bedandbreakfast.com/Specials.aspx?ctx=freegas">BedandBreakfast.com&#8217;s &#8220;Tanks A Lot&#8221; program</a>.</p>
<p align="left">Packages are also always cheaper than booking components of a trip individually. Look for deals from airlines and travel agents that include air, hotel, a rental car and possibly tickets to a theme park or other attraction.</p>
<p align="left"><a href="http://www.amtrakvacations.com">Amtrak </a>also has rail-and-hotel packages, according to TravelSmart.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p align="left">Fewer free breakfasts but more Internet access at hotels, according to survey</p>
<p align="left">NEW YORK (AP) - Fewer hotels are offering free breakfasts, more are charging for late cancellation, and more are offering free in-room wireless Internet access. Ironically, though, the more you pay for your room, the less likely you are to get free Wi-Fi.</p>
<p align="left">Those are some of the findings from a recent survey of 10,000 hotels conducted by Smith Travel Research for the <a href="http://www.ahla.com/">American Hotel &amp; Lodging Association</a>.</p>
<p align="left">Wireless Internet access is being offered by 91 percent of hotels, up 35 percent from four years ago, according to the survey.</p>
<p align="left">Only 15 percent of hotels charge for Internet access, down from 18 percent in 2006 and 22 percent in 2004. But charges for Internet access were most common at more expensive properties, with three-fourths of luxury hotels and 91 percent of &#8220;upper upscale&#8221; hotels charging guests to access the Internet from their rooms.</p>
<p align="left">Thirty-five percent of the hotels that responded to the survey also offer iPod docking stations in their rooms, and most of these hotels were also luxury and &#8220;upper upscale&#8221; properties.</p>
<p align="left">Nearly three-fourths offer a computer in the lobby for guest use, though economy hotels are least likely to offer this service.</p>
<p align="left">Fifty-nine percent offer a complimentary breakfast, down 9 percentage points from 2006.</p>
<p align="left">47 percent have indoor swimming pools, and 58 percent have outdoor swimming pools.</p>
<p align="left">43 percent said they have flat-screen TVs in guest rooms, and 57 percent said they upgraded bedding packages in the past year. Eighty-two percent offer a refrigerator in rooms, up from 68 percent in 2006.</p>
<p align="left">The number of hotels offering vegetarian menus rose to 48 percent, up 16 percentage points, while the number offering &#8220;healthy menu&#8221; options rose to 66 percent, up 15 points.</p>
<p align="left">Nearly a fourth of hotels participating in the survey said they offer &#8220;allergy-free rooms,&#8221; and about two-thirds said they use energy-efficient lighting. Nearly 40 percent said all of their rooms are nonsmoking.</p>
<p align="left">In terms of rates, 67 percent of respondents offer weekend special rates, up 8 percentage points from 2006, while the percentage that charge for late cancellation rose 8 percentage points to 82 percent. Fifty-six percent said their properties allow pets, but 61 percent charge extra for the service. Free newspaper delivery to guest rooms dropped to 70 percent from 83 percent in 2006.</p>
<p align="left">The survey is conducted every two years. More than 45,000 hotels throughout the U.S. were invited to participate in the survey by e-mail or fax. More than 10,000, or 23 percent, responded, according to Smith Travel Research and the American Hotel &amp; Lodging Association.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p align="left">Free videos of all types of destinations are just a click or two away.</p>
<p align="left">You can watch them on your computer or download to a Web-enabled phone or video iPod. Many are available for free at Apple&#8217;s <a href="http://www.apple.com/itunes/">iTunes </a>store. Click on podcasts and then on the category &#8220;Society &amp; Culture.&#8221; Scroll down the category list on the left to further limit your choices to the &#8220;Places &amp; Travel&#8221; subcategory.</p>
<p align="left">Before you download a show, look for the little icon of a TV set next to the name to figure out whether it&#8217;s a video or an audio-only podcast.</p>
<p align="left">You&#8217;ll find everything from official videocasts from Disneyland about new attractions at the California theme park, to programs from travel guru Rick Steves with titles like &#8220;Hiking the Cinque Terre&#8221; and &#8220;Highlights of Prague.&#8221;</p>
<p align="left">Other shows include two travel series from ON Networks. <a href="http://www.beautifulplaces.tv">&#8220;Beautiful Places&#8221;</a> offers profiles of national parks like Yosemite in California, Arches in Utah and Rocky Mountain in Colorado. <a href="http://www.CitybyCity.tv ">&#8220;City by City&#8221;</a> is a video travel guide to urban sightseeing, shopping, restaurants and accommodations, with the first season focusing on European cities: Dublin, Barcelona, Lisbon, Prague, Madrid, Milan, Vienna, Berlin and Zurich.</p>
<p align="left">Another travel video offering on iTunes is the <a href="http://www.apple.com/search/ipoditunes/?q=alaska+hdtv">Alaska HDTV </a>series. One episode, called &#8220;SanitySaver,&#8221; has no narration. It&#8217;s just footage of scenes like a mother and baby bear by the water, a small boat making its way through choppy steel-gray seas, and a bird&#8217;s-eye view of a glacier, showing the irregular ice-blue spikes found on the surface. Even if you can&#8217;t swing a trip to 49th state, spending a few minutes daydreaming about the place while watching the video might just be the next best thing to being there.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p align="left">Vermont to give gas away to promote summer tourism</p>
<p align="left">MONTPELIER, Vt. (AP) - If you&#8217;re traveling in Vermont this summer, you might want to register for a gas-giveaway contest.</p>
<p align="left">The state is giving away $100 gas cards each week in hopes of encouraging people to visit.</p>
<p align="left">The summer promotion, dubbed <a href="http://www.VermontVacation.com/fuel">&#8220;Vermont Fuels Your Vacation,&#8221; </a>runs through Sept. 30. The cards are redeemable at participating gas stations.</p>
<p align="left">Established in 2006, the promotion drew an average of 240 entries per week last summer. Several Vermont inns and lodging properties are also offering fuel-saving packages and gas card promotions in hopes of drumming up summer business.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>It&#8217;s all about the <a href="http://www.ozarkalpacas.com/ABOUT_ALPACAS.html">alpacas </a>this weekend New London, Mo.</p>
<p><img src="http://www.stltoday.com/blogzone/hit-the-road-jack/files/2008/06/bg_hcdw.jpg" alt="alpacas" align="left" border="0" hspace="5" vspace="5" />The seventh annual <a href="http://www.ozarkalpacas.com">Spring Alpaca Festival</a> will be held from 11 a.m. to 5 p.m. June 8, at Starlight Ranch, just south of Hannibal on Highway 61.<br />
The festival is put on by five alpaca farms from Missouri. The festival is free, but promoters ask that visitors RSVP by calling 1-417-887-1245, or e-mailing info@ozarkalpacas.com.<br />
Alpacas are relatives of llamas and produce a luxurious fleece that is used to produce textile products such as sweaters and scarves.<br />
The festival will include seminars, food and music, as well as more than 80 alpacas owned by the state&#8217;s breeders.</p>
